基于51/52单片机的电子锁(c代码+proteus).rar

时间:2023-06-02 11:17:35
【文件属性】:

文件名称:基于51/52单片机的电子锁(c代码+proteus).rar

文件大小:68KB

文件格式:RAR

更新时间:2023-06-02 11:17:35

51单片机 电子锁 c语言 proteus

本系统由STC89C51/52单片机系统(主要是STC89C51/52单片机最小系统)、4×4矩阵键盘、LCD1602显示和报警系统等组成,具有设置、修改六位用户密码、超次报警、超次锁定、密码错误报警等功能(本设计由P0口控制LCD显示,密码正确显示OPEN! 密码错误显示error!超过三次输入错误自动锁定。由P1口控制矩阵键盘含有0-9数字键和A-F功能键。)。除上述基本的密码锁功能外,依据实际的情况还可以添加遥控功能。本系统成本低廉,功能实用。 2.本设计拟实现的性能指标如下: (1)本设计为了防止密码被窃取要求在输入密码时在LCD屏幕上显示*号。 (2)设计开锁密码位六位密码的电子密码锁。 (3)能够LCD显示在密码正确时显示OPEN,密码错误时显示ERROR。 (4)实现输入密码错误超过限定的三次电子密码锁定。 (5)4×4的矩阵键盘其中包括0-9的数字键和A-D的功能键和*、#按键。 (6)本产品具备报警功能,当输入密码错误时蜂鸣器响提示。 (7)密码可以由用户自己修改设定(只支持6位密码),修改密码之前必须再次输入密码,在输入新密码时候需要二次确认,以防止误操作 。 (8)输入正确的密码继电器闭合,可以随意驱动负载。


【文件预览】:
程序—自动关锁4.29
----密码锁.hex(9KB)
----uart.h(522B)
----密码锁_uvproj.bak(13KB)
----STARTUP.OBJ(749B)
----密码锁.OBJ(39KB)
----密码锁.uvproj(13KB)
----密码锁.c(22KB)
----密码锁(32KB)
----密码锁.uvopt(54KB)
----密码锁.lnp(29B)
----密码锁.plg(2KB)
----密码锁_uvopt.bak(54KB)
----STARTUP.A51(6KB)
----STARTUP.LST(14KB)
----密码锁.M51(47KB)
----密码锁.LST(57KB)

网友评论